The Groundwater Sustainability Agencies in the Kaweah Subbasin are providing a new service to members to assist with water management within the GSAs through a Daily Irrigation Management Tool.
For the last five years, Land IQ has been providing the GSAs with monthly field-by-field estimates of actual evapotranspiration (ET). While highly accurate, the results do not come quickly enough for irrigation management decisions, thus Land IQ developed a new tool that provides growers, managers, and the GSAs with access to daily ET and precipitation results within 1-2 days.
The purpose of this tool is for individual water management decision-making. The tool allows growers to track their water use on a daily basis in relation to a district-, GSA-, or grower-defined threshold. This will allow growers to adjust water management decisions during the year on a real time basis to achieve, and hopefully not exceed, this threshold.
For consistency, the results of the daily tool will be reconciled against and will match the proven results of the 30-day ET results that are currently being provided to the Subbasin.
